Super No Vacancy Episode 51 is live!
You know how Djm always talks about how not everyone on the Internet doesn't think the same way about wrestling? Well, he's here to prove it. Now, if you're reading this, you probably have this idea that Los Deej is this anti-mainstream anti-WWE smart mark that hates John Cena because he only does five moves. Now, for the entire tenure of the wrestling podcast for the wrestling nerd, the undymanic duo have gone out of their way to show that not everyone thinks that way. Well, on this episode, Djm goes full brunt.
-He does not like Portia Perez
-He is not panicking about CM Punk losing (because he wins on Raw)
-His pick for the show of the week will probably blow your mind
Ness keeps things in order with the week in wrestling. The guys have all but written off Tough Enough, as it appears to be a foregone conclusion. NXT led into a Smarky Time, where Djm did one of his famous tirades against “the business” in light of the recent podcast from I Want Wrestling where David Lagana (who sounds like Clayton Morris) interviewed Low Ki, formerly Kaval, while the Radishman says that he does not want another boom period, because that would mean there would be a lot less good wrestling...than again, who wants to see wrestling?
Worry not, Indy fans. Both PWG & CHIKARA are talked about in spades for “Whatcha Watchin?”, but for that kid known as The Champ we do talk about Raw. For the rest of you we talk about everything else, including the potential Daniel Bryan/Sin Cara tag team.
Djm talks about being happy about watching things legally for Otaku Time, while Ness goes back to his Nintendo 64 and talks about a recent shopping not-quite-a-spree he had on eBay.
